Underwater Salvage & Engineering – Application Case
Overview
Underwater salvage and engineering cover a wide range of operations, including underwater salvage of sunken ships, offshore engineering maintenance, underwater pipeline laying, bridge foundation inspection, and underwater construction. Our underwater connectors provide heavy-duty, shock-resistant, and reliable watertight connections for salvage equipment, engineering tools, and monitoring systems, ensuring stable power supply, signal transmission, and data communication in harsh underwater engineering environments with high pressure, strong water flow, and frequent mechanical impact.
Key Applications
Power supply and control signal connection for underwater salvage tools (underwater cutters, welding machines, hydraulic tools, and lifting equipment), ensuring stable operation of heavy-duty tools in deep water.Signal transmission for underwater engineering monitoring equipment (underwater cameras, sonar, depth gauges, and structural inspection sensors), supporting real-time observation and data feedback of underwater operations.
Connection for underwater construction equipment (pipeline laying machines, pile drivers, and underwater robots), adapting to complex underwater construction scenarios and frequent equipment movement.
Wet-pluggable connections for on-site underwater maintenance and equipment replacement, facilitating ROV or manual operation during salvage and engineering operations.
Power and signal interconnection for underwater salvage platforms, floating cranes, and subsea operation bases, ensuring coordinated operation of the entire salvage and engineering system.
Suitable Connector Series
Metal Shell Series: High-strength 316L stainless steel or titanium alloy shell, resistant to shock, corrosion, and mechanical damage, suitable for heavy-duty underwater engineering scenarios.Power Series: High-current (up to 250A/core) and high-voltage transmission, providing stable power for underwater cutters, welding machines, and other heavy-duty tools.
Low Profile Series: Compact and flat design, saving installation space for underwater construction equipment and salvage tools with limited space.
Micro Circular Series: Miniature size, suitable for internal components of small salvage tools and monitoring sensors.
55 Series: Reliable watertight connection for underwater cameras, sonar, and inspection equipment, ensuring clear signal transmission.
Split Series: High-density, ROV-operable wet-pluggable modules, suitable for multi-device connection in underwater salvage platforms.
Key Performance Features
Depth Rating: Up to 6000m, fully meeting the depth requirements of deep-sea salvage and offshore engineering operations.Waterproof Level: IP68, permanently submersible, with dual O-ring sealing and pressure compensation design, effectively preventing seawater intrusion.
Mechanical Strength: Shockproof, anti-torsion, and anti-drag, able to withstand the impact of strong water flow and mechanical operation during salvage and engineering.
Corrosion Resistance: Excellent resistance to seawater, sediment, and engineering chemicals, ensuring long-term reliable operation in harsh underwater environments.
Wear Resistance & Durability: Wear-resistant contacts and shell, suitable for frequent mating and long-term use in complex underwater conditions (≥500 wet plug-in times).
Versatility: Compatible with power, signal, and Ethernet transmission, adapting to various underwater salvage and engineering equipment.
